DG,

The statistics show that the output bytes on the optimised connection are >= the input bytes from the original connection. So basically compression isn't buying you anything here.

What type of traffic is this? Is it encrypted?

I got the following additional information about the test configuration:

"We are using TFO only. We found Avamar software use proprietary encryption which cannot be turned off."
